Interarch Building Products Partners With Jindal Steel & Power

New Delhi, December 18, 2024: Pre-Engineered Building (PEB) solutions provider Interarch Building Products Limited has announced a strategic partnership with steel major Jindal Steel & Power Ltd (JSPL). This partnership is set to promote the use of steel in multi-story buildings, data centers, and heavy structures.
This collaboration seeks to leverage Interarch’s expertise in design, engineering, manufacturing and project management alongside JSPL’s state-of-the-art manufacturing facilities for heavier structures, enabling the development of high-performance steel solutions. Steel is becoming the material of choice for modern urban construction due to its speed, strength, flexibility, and sustainability. The partnership between Interarch and JSPL seeks to address these demands by combining the former’s proficiency in PEB construction with the latter’s advanced steel production capabilities.
Founder and Managing Director of Interarch Building Products Limited Arvind Nanda, said: “Our partnership with Jindal Steel & Power marks a significant step in transforming India’s urban landscape. By enhancing the sustainability and efficiency of construction, we aim to support India’s vision for smarter, safer cities.”
EVP, Construction Material Business, Jindal Steel & Power Ltd, Ajay Agarwal added: “This strategic partnership with Interarch underscores our commitment to transforming India’s urban infrastructure. By integrating our high-quality, innovative steel solutions with Interarch’s engineering expertise, we aim to set new benchmarks for sustainable, future-ready construction practices that meet the demands of a rapidly evolving nation.”
